Hanukkah, also known as the Festival of Lights, is an eight-day Jewish holiday that holds great religious and cultural significance. It commemorates the rededication of the Holy Temple in Jerusalem after its liberation from the Syrian-Greek forces in the second century BCE. The song reflects the story of the Maccabees, a group of Jewish fighters who rebelled against the oppressive rule and reclaimed their religious freedom.
The Festival of Light by Ted Pearce beautifully portrays the essence of this holiday through its emotive lyrics and captivating melody. The song speaks of the miraculous oil that burned for eight days in the temple, even though there was only enough oil for one day. It serves as a reminder of the resilience of the Jewish people and the power of faith.
